FAQ

Central Hvac Installation Questions

What types of central HVAC systems are typically installed? Common options include split systems, packaged units, and ductless mini-splits, depending on the property's needs.

How can I tell if my home needs a new HVAC installation? Signs include frequent breakdowns, uneven cooling or heating, and rising energy bills indicating an outdated system.

What should be considered when choosing a central HVAC system? Factors include property size, existing ductwork, energy efficiency, and compatibility with current infrastructure.

Is professional installation necessary for a new HVAC system? Yes, proper installation ensures optimal performance, efficiency, and system longevity for the property.
